How Much Do Coders Make- A Comprehensive Guide to Salaries in the Tech Industry
How much do coders make? This is a question that often plagues aspiring programmers and those already in the field. The answer, however, is not as straightforward as it may seem. Salaries for coders can vary widely depending on a multitude of factors, including location, experience, skill set, and the industry they work in. In this article, we will delve into the various aspects that influence the earnings of coders and provide a comprehensive overview of the salary landscape for this ever-growing profession.
Location is one of the most significant factors affecting a coder’s salary. Generally, coders in major tech hubs like Silicon Valley, San Francisco, and New York City earn higher salaries compared to those in smaller cities or rural areas. This is due to the higher cost of living in these areas and the intense competition for tech talent. For instance, a junior coder in San Francisco might earn an average of $80,000 to $100,000 per year, while the same position in a smaller city could pay closer to $60,000 to $70,000.
Experience is another crucial factor that can significantly impact a coder’s salary. Entry-level coders with little to no experience can expect to earn around $50,000 to $70,000 annually. However, as they gain more experience and acquire advanced skills, their salaries tend to increase. Mid-level coders with 3-5 years of experience can earn between $70,000 and $100,000, while senior coders with over 10 years of experience can command salaries of $100,000 to $150,000 or more.
The specific skill set a coder possesses also plays a vital role in determining their earnings. Proficiency in certain programming languages, such as Python, Java, or JavaScript, can lead to higher salaries. Similarly, experience with popular frameworks and tools, such as React, Angular, or Docker, can make a coder more attractive to employers. Moreover, specialized skills like machine learning, data science, or cybersecurity can command premium salaries, often exceeding $100,000 per year.
The industry in which a coder works can also influence their salary. For example, coders in the tech industry, particularly those working for large tech companies, tend to earn higher salaries compared to those in other sectors like healthcare or finance. Additionally, startups often offer competitive salaries and equity options to attract top talent, which can further boost a coder’s earnings potential.
Finally, it is essential to consider the job role and company size. A coder working as a software engineer for a large corporation may earn more than a similar role at a small startup. Similarly, a coder in a management or leadership position, such as a project manager or a team lead, can expect to earn a higher salary than their peers in individual contributor roles.
In conclusion, the question of how much coders make is not a one-size-fits-all answer. Salaries can vary widely based on location, experience, skill set, industry, job role, and company size. However, by understanding these factors, aspiring coders and those already in the field can better navigate the salary landscape and make informed decisions about their careers.